
Maryland Begins Action on Friday
10/22/2007 8:00:00 AM | Men's Swimming & Diving
Oct. 22, 2007
COLLEGE PARK, Md. - The Maryland men's swimming and diving team is set to open the 2007-08 season this Friday, October 26. The meet will begin at 3:00 against Johns Hopkins at Maryland's Eppley Recreation Center. The men's swimming team is eager to improve on last year's 2-9 overall record, placing eighth in the ACC competition. This year, assistant coach Jarod Schroeder will sign on as the Terps' interim coach. Maryland will also be led by their two assistant coaches Demerae Christianson and Kevin Clements.
The Johns Hopkins men's team opened their season against Navy last Friday, October 19. The Midshipmen topped the visiting Blue Jays 162-95. Hopkins won five events at the meet.
Last year against Johns Hopkins: -Junior Dong Kim took the 100 free (46.11) followed by senior captain Jake DiPiazza in a third-place finish (50.08).
-Senior Captain Eric Thomasson placed second in the 200 free (1:45.81).
-Thomasson went on to win the 100 backstroke (53.61).
-Sophomore Chris Rouchard won the 1000 free (9:50.35). Rouchard also swam to a first-place finish in the 500 free (4:50.37).
-Junior Eric Cullen won the 100 breaststroke (59.01).
